I think 4 lev for a beer is expensive for Bulgaria. OK, it's a resort, but you will only pay 1.50 for it in Samakov, and Aimmee in the Alpina (the only place in Boro with it down at 1.80) says they buy it in at 40 lev for a 30 litre keg. 60 beers to 1 keg @ 4 levs a shot = takings of 240 levs and 200 in profit!

OK, the £ is weak at the mo, but if you compare like with like, 2 years ago a beer was about 2 lev, last year 3 lev, this year 4 lev. That's a 100% increase in 2 years. That's steep.
